Description

Prudence, at nineteen, is reckless, laughing, wild; the despair of her elderly guardians.

With her best friend, the subversive but very female Peter, she rackets round the Irish countryside among her beloved horses and dogs.

But she feels betrayed by Peter's growing interest in the new Master of Hounds, 'Saxon' Major Anthony Countless. And what is Prudence to make of handsome Toby Sage, neighbour, huntsman and accredited flirt? Or of an inexplicable haunting? First published in 1928, this high-spirited novel with its subtle erotic undercurrents, is a glorious story of a ramshackle, tolerant society and of Prudence's turbulent coming of age.
